A bit about my Pilates journey 🙂
I began teaching Pilates in 2005 with certification from Body Control Pilates and subsequently qualified with distinction as a Matwork Master Teacher able to instruct the Pilates repertoire to an advanced level. Since starting my Pilates career, I have taught up to 90 clients a week in my own classes, small groups and one to ones as well as running classes for physiotherapists. Over the years my teaching experience has enabled me to help clients develop awareness of where and how they need to work, take control of their own progress and improve their general movement. With these goals, the Pilates method provides clients with a unique path for re-balancing strength, flexibility and mobility. Taking these skills from the classroom into everyday life is hugely beneficial for overall health, wellbeing and enjoyment of life.
Although Pilates is very much a mind and body method which requires focus, I enjoy running friendly interactive classes with a relaxed and slightly informal approach that encourages clients to engage and question what they are doing so as to get the most from every session. Pilates matwork classes are for anyone who wants to improve their movement, enjoys challenging themselves and doesn’t expect an hour of relaxation!
